Nutella Drizzle Macarons

Description

Nutella Drizzle Macarons are delicate French cookies filled with rich chocolate hazelnut spread and topped with a luscious Nutella drizzle.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up almond flour
  • 1 ¾ cups powdered sugar
  • 3 large egg whites (room temperature)
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• ½ cup Nutella (for drizzling)
  • Food coloring (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 300°F (150°C) and line ba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. Sift together almond flour and powdered sugar until lump-free.
  3. In a clean bowl, whip egg whites on medium speed until frothy. Gradually add granulated sugar until stiff peaks form.
  4. If using food coloring, fold it into the meringue gently.
  5. Fold dry ingredients into the egg whites until just combined, then pipe small circles onto prepared sheets.
  6. Bake for 15-20 minutes or until firm to the touch; let cool before removing from parchment.
  7. Melt Nutella slightly and drizzle over cooled macarons.

Notes

  • Ensure egg whites are at room temperature for best results.
  • Use a clean bowl to whip egg whites free from any grease.
  • Let the macarons cool completely before drizzling Nutella to avoid melting.
